In game

SCP-330 is a non-playable SCP that spawns in Light Containment Zone. When interacted with E, the player will grab a random piece of candy. Grabbing more than two pieces of candy will remove the player's hands and kill them after 15 seconds. Candy pieces picked up by players go into an item called the "Candy Bag", which acts as a second inventory for pieces of candy only. The candy bag is automatically added to the player's inventory the 1st time they pick up a piece of candy. Players can drop their candy individually, or can drop the entire bag. Pick up a Candy Bag while already carrying one will combine the two into one. If the candies exceed the item limit, excess candy is dropped onto the floor in a new bag. Players can only have one candy bag.

Candy Effects

Depending on which candy the player consumes, the effect would be different.

Candy Effect


Purple Candy
"It has a juicy grape smell. Your mouth begins to water. Trick or treat?"

  • 20% movement speed reduction for 10 seconds
  • 330 AHP that deteriorates 10AHP/s after 10 seconds
  • The player model becomes fat for 10 seconds


Red Candy
"A strong scent of cherry fills the room. It’s a bit... too strong. Trick or treat?"

  • 50 AHP that does not deteriorate for 15 seconds
  • 100 HP regenerated over 5 seconds
  • Inverted mouse controls for 15 seconds


Blue Candy
"It smells soft and sweet, something akin to a marshmallow. Trick or treat?"

  • 350 AHP that does not deteriorate for 15 seconds.
  • Player drops all items in inventory.
  • Gains 25% damage resistance for 15 seconds.
  • Movement speed increased to 5.3 m/s

    for 15 seconds
  • The following Status Effects are applied for 3 seconds after 15 seconds:
    • Amnesia Effect Cause the player to not be able to reload their weapon or open their inventory.
    • Blinded Makes the player's screen very blurry.
    • Concussed Causes the players screen to get blurry when they turn.The faster they turn the blurrier it gets.
    • Deafened Makes it harder for the player to hear noises.
    • Disabled Slows down all movement.
    • Exhausted Halves the maximum stamina capacity and stamina regeneration rate.
  • Ability to perform melee attacks that deal 65 damage per hit.


Green Candy
"A nasty herbal smell emits from the candy. Trick or treat?"

  • The player’s jump height is increased by 2.3 meters

    for 15 seconds.
  • After 15 seconds, inflicts the Disabled status effect for [2 × J] seconds.
    • J equals the number of jumps performed with increased jump height.


Yellow Candy
"The overwhelming smell of lemon makes you cringe a little. Trick or treat?"

  • 25% movement speed boost for 10 seconds
  • Stamina is frozen for the first 3 seconds and drains normally afterwards
  • Inverted mouse controls for 15 seconds after 8 seconds


Rainbow Candy
"It's a hard piece of candy, packed with all sorts of flavours. Trick or treat?"

Player emits a green and orange smoke cloud that lingers for 20 seconds.

The Pink Candy Incident


On 10/31, subject D-330-4 consumed a piece of Pink Candy taken from SCP-330. Upon consumption subject ██████████ resulting in SCP-330's old containment chamber being destroyed and severely injuring Senior Research Supervisor Dr. Andrews. SCP-330 remained undamaged and was moved to a new chamber. The Foundation later managed to remove all instances of Pink Candy from SCP-330. Dr. Andrews later died from his injury on █████████. Trivia

  • SCP-330 was first added as a temporary SCP during the Halloween 2020 Event, where it was removed from the game after the event added.
    • SCP-330 was permanently readded during the Halloween 2021 Event.
  • During the Halloween 2020 event, players could acquire Pink Candy from SCP-330. Upon consumption, the player instantly blew up, killing themselves and dealing massive damage to nearby players and doors. This lead to players to use the Pink Candy to one shot, or deal massive damage to SCPs by rushing at them while holding the Pink Candy.
    • Pink Candy can be seen at the bottom of the SCP-330 bowl as an Easter Egg. It can also be given as an item through Remote Admin Panel, consuming it will block your inventory.
